Quote:
Originally Posted by shortnsweet7675 View Post
I also plan to send my formal invites out in January (after the holidays). I’ve already sent out the STD’s with all of the cruise booking information, etc. This way, people have sufficient time to budget and plan for the wedding. I don’t think January is too late if you’ve already given your potential guests a heads up on your wedding plans.

Another thing… I always heard that when you find “the dress”, you will KNOW it. Well, I didn’t get that feeling. It was more of a process of elimination for me. When I thought I had it narrowed down to “the dress”, I went to the bridal shop to try on a few other dresses to make sure. I tried on the other dresses first, then “the dress” last. The dress I chose was the one that I thought would look best on me and best in pictures, but I did not have that overwhelming feeling like it was the dress I had to have. I’ve talked to a few other brides who felt the same way. Has anyone else on this thread felt that way?
